The entire incident appeared to be spontaneous, but comedy writer Mark Evanier published an opinion: “Carson’s show was taped in Studio 1 at NBC Burbank. The Rickles sitcom was in Studio 3, where Leno now tapesĀ … While Johnny did his best to make it all look spontaneous and unarranged, it had to have been carefully planned. Rickles probably was not in on it and may have been genuinely surprised, but Johnny’s producers and director must have been prepared for what transpired, and the producers of CPO Sharkey almost certainly knew. At the moment Johnny entered, Don just ‘happened’ to be shooting on the set closest to that door. The surprise wouldn’t have worked as well if they’d been on one of the other sets.
